diff options
author | axis <qt-info@nokia.com> | 2010-09-10 14:17:41 (GMT) |
---|---|---|
committer | axis <qt-info@nokia.com> | 2010-09-14 12:11:56 (GMT) |
commit | 6afce934726e9a7f3b191c59249649f5a3cce2dd (patch) | |
tree | 59194ae0ede2a58149b48adfbef3ee6444f24a52 | |
parent | ec1b3016c26eadbb7b7392c9faab8fbbb77d7b69 (diff) | |
download | Qt-6afce934726e9a7f3b191c59249649f5a3cce2dd.zip Qt-6afce934726e9a7f3b191c59249649f5a3cce2dd.tar.gz Qt-6afce934726e9a7f3b191c59249649f5a3cce2dd.tar.bz2 |
Eliminated duplicated code from library handling.
RevBy: Trust me
-rw-r--r-- | mkspecs/features/symbian/symbian_building.prf | 26 |
1 files changed, 10 insertions, 16 deletions
diff --git a/mkspecs/features/symbian/symbian_building.prf b/mkspecs/features/symbian/symbian_building.prf index 0b621a3..a9f195e 100644 --- a/mkspecs/features/symbian/symbian_building.prf +++ b/mkspecs/features/symbian/symbian_building.prf @@ -50,22 +50,16 @@ defineReplace(processSymbianLibrary) { return($$qt_library) } -qt_libraries = $$split(LIBS, " ") -LIBS = -for(qt_library, qt_libraries) { - qt_newLib = $$processSymbianLibrary($$qt_library) - contains(qt_newLib, ".*\\.dso$")|contains(qt_newLib, ".*\\.lib$"):PRE_TARGETDEPS += $$qt_newLib - linux-gcce:qt_newLib = "-l:$$qt_newLib" - LIBS += $$qt_newLib -} - -qt_libraries = $$split(QMAKE_LIBS, " ") -QMAKE_LIBS = -for(qt_library, qt_libraries) { - qt_newLib = $$processSymbianLibrary($$qt_library) - contains(qt_newLib, ".*\\.dso$")|contains(qt_newLib, ".*\\.lib$"):PRE_TARGETDEPS += $$qt_newLib - linux-gcce:qt_newLib = "-l:$$qt_newLib" - QMAKE_LIBS += $$qt_newLib +libsToProcess = LIBS QMAKE_LIBS +for(libToProcess, libsToProcess) { + qt_libraries = $$split($$libToProcess, " ") + eval($$libToProcess =) + for(qt_library, qt_libraries) { + qt_newLib = $$processSymbianLibrary($$qt_library) + contains(qt_newLib, ".*\\.dso$")|contains(qt_newLib, ".*\\.lib$"):PRE_TARGETDEPS += $$qt_newLib + linux-gcce:qt_newLib = "-l:$$qt_newLib" + eval($$libToProcess += \$\$qt_newLib) + } } elf2e32_LIBPATH = |